About the role: Reckitt is a global health, hygiene and nutrition company driven by its purpose to protect, heal and nurture in the relentless pursuit of a cleaner, healthier world. Everyday Reckitt’s brands – such as Dettol, Lysol, Durex, Vanish, and Finish – are working across the globe to support people to lead cleaner, healthier lives. In March 2021, we announced our 2030 Sustainability ambitions, for a cleaner, healthier world, backed by more than £1bn in investment over the next decade. Our 2030 ambitions build on the progress we have already made and have been chosen to reflect the areas where we can maximise our positive and enduring impact.

Our strategy is focused on:

  • More Sustainable Brands – our brands are taking ownership for the impact they have and are focused on delivering superior, more sustainable innovation.
  • Healthier Planet – recognising the increasing connection between people’s health, halting climate change and protecting biodiversity.
  • Fairer Society – enabling a fair, diverse and inclusive society as an employer and in our value chain.

Your responsibilities: Reckitt has a growing track‑record in sustainability leadership and we’re committed to making a positive impact. You’ll be responsible for driving the Scope 3 Decarbonisation agenda across the business. This role will be central in delivering our sustainability ambitions, working with teams across the organisation to strengthen transparency and ensure accurate, reliable data in a field that is constantly evolving. You’ll provide technical insight and guidance to support informed decision making on critical scope 3 carbon related topics while supporting progress towards our decarbonisation goals.

This is an exciting opportunity for an individual with considerable experience in carbon accounting who enjoys working in a collaborative, fast paced, data driven environment and is passionate about driving decarbonisation initiatives.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Establish and maintain governance frameworks for Scope 3 carbon GHG reporting, ensuring consistency, accuracy and alignment with Reckitt’s sustainability targets and external standards.
  • Ensure Scope 3 reporting processes are compliant with GHG Protocol, CSRD, SBTi and other relevant regulatory and voluntary frameworks.
  • Translate data into actionable recommendations for emissions reduction.
  • Maintain and improve systems for data collection, validation and audit readiness.
  • Support the design and implementation of systems for managing and integrating primary data into Scope 3 reporting.
  • Review and update reporting methods and associated documentation as required.
  • Resolve data gaps and champion continuous improvement.
  • Review and respond to relevant climate‑related consultations (GHG Protocol).
  • Assist with external climate‑related disclosures (CDP, CSRD).
  • Attend relevant internal forums to ensure that sustainability implications are understood and highlighted where applicable, with key cross functional teams including Procurement, R&D and Marketing.

This position reports into the Business Director Sustainability: Carbon & Packaging. You will work closely to shape the strategic direction of the organisation in reducing Scope 3 emissions. This role requires both deep experience with carbon accounting and a high level of agility and collaboration to share best practice & develop solutions in support of our corporate sustainability ambitions.
